Banner Default Image


Senior Data Engineer - London - Paying up to £90K

Austin Fraser are recruiting for a Senior Data Engineer on behalf of one of the UK's premier digital & consulting agencies. This role is a client-facing position requiring great communication & stakeholder management skills as well as deep technical expertise in data engineering on cloud platforms.

Our client is a serial award-winner with an incredibly supportive and positive culture; they heavily invest in their people and their professional development & training opportunities offered are second to none!


  • Build and implement scalable data architecture.
  • Delivery of data warehousing solutions and data engineering workstreams.
  • ETL: including data extractions, transforming data for data science pipelines, and loading data into data platforms.
  • Programming in Python/SQL as part of the data ingestion or transformation process
  • Process data from a variety of sources (Large scale batch processing, Change data capture, Streaming real time events).

Required Skills:

  • Expert Python & SQL programming skills.
  • Data modeling and Data Warehouse patterns.
  • Experience using cloud platforms for Data Engineering (E.g: AWS, Azure, GCP)
  • Experience with Data lakes or Big data storage.
  • Knowledge of DataOps concepts.

Desirable Skills:

  • Experience in a client-facing / consultancy environment.
  • Experience of working within Agile teams.
  • JavaScript programming experience
  • Experience of working with Big Data tools such as Spark, Hadoop or Hive
  • Experience with Columnar storage, AWS Redshift or Apache Parquet
  • Exposure to Kafka, Kinesis or Azure Event Hubs

To be considered for this opportunity, 'apply now', or alternatively please email me an up to date copy of your CV to [email protected]

Austin Fraser is acting as an Employment Agency in relation to this vacancy.

Austin Fraser is committed to being an equal opportunities employer, and encourages applications from candidates regardless of sex, race, disability, age, sexual orientation, gender reassignment, religion or belief, marital status, or pregnancy and maternity status.

Due to the volume of applications received, we are unable to provide individual feedback to unsuccessful applicants.